AI requires local power


In recent years, AI research has fundamentally changed. What was previously reserved for the cloud can now run locally — on your own servers, desktops or powerful laptops. The EU's new AI regulation (AI Act) and the increased awareness of data protection also mean that more and more people are looking for local solutions for their AI projects locally on the computer.
This is where Compliq's expertise comes into its own. Our workstations are built to handle local AI models — from OpenLlama and Google Gemma to Mistral and specially trained academic models. By running AI work locally, universities avoid exposing sensitive data in the cloud, and gain full control over performance, cost and privacy.
